I prefer to fish slower than run and gun. I would prefer quality over quantity to the point that I'm okay with a couple fish as long as they are the right ones. Our main species are LMB and Crappie on Fork. I really take feedback from everyone regarding how we can make a better bait and overall I think it has really worked well especially on species other than LMB.
My favorites I like to fish (LMB), Ribbon Tail worms, Jig with Birch Bug, Swim Shad, Mud Bug, Lil' Toad Sticker or Chub Grub as a trailer, MD3 XL Texas Rigged when the bite is tough, 5" and 7" Wutz-It or 5" / 6" Regular Carrot as a Jerk Bait, 6" Skinny Carrot Wacky rigged and the Toads and Croakers. This year the 3'5" Super Fry was awesome on bedding fish. These are kind of my staple go to baits.
